In addition to using ready-made strategies, traders can create their own trading strategy. These trading plans are generally designed to fit a trader’s personality and trading style. In addition to trading strategies, traders can use demo accounts to hone their skills and develop a trading style. Remember, however, that putting your strategies into practice requires time and dedication. Start off with a demo account before you go live with a live account. Using a demo account will allow you to test your strategy without risking your money.
